Hardingfjell
Hardingfjell is situated just outside Øystese in the heart of Hardanger—surrounded by majestic mountains and shimmering fjords, with panoramic views of the Folgefonna glacier. This is a truly unique adventure playground right on our doorstep, offering excitement both on the peaks and out on the water. With our exceptionally long ski seasons, the outdoors is open for action year-round! We offer a wide range of activities, including kayaking, climbing and rappelling, as well as guided hikes in the mountains and on the glacier.

Kayaking in Fyksesund – Hardangerfjord’s Hidden Gem
Fyksesund is one of many fjord arms branching off the Hardangerfjord – but none compare to its raw, untouched beauty. Towering waterfalls, dramatic cliffs, and serene waters create a spectacular backdrop for adventure. Many places in this area can only be reached by boat or kayak, making this the perfect gateway to Hardanger’s wild side.
From the quiet glide of your kayak, you’ll experience a calm that lets nature truly sink in. Paddling through the narrow fjord is an unforgettable journey, suitable for both adults and young explorers. Your adventure can easily be combined with hikes to Botnen, the Kiellandsbu cabin, or Skåro. We offer scheduled daily tours, and we are happy to tailor private trips on request.
The tour typically starts at Porsmyr, but departures from other locations in Hardanger can be arranged.
